Message type: E = Error
Message class: CP - Task list messages: Core data
Message number: 513
Message text: You cannot create sub-operations for a referenced operation.
You are attempting to create a sub-operation for an operation in a
referenced operation set or referenced rate routing. This is not
possible for the following reasons:
As a rule, you cannot create sub-operations for operations in
referenced task lists.
There are no operations maintained in the task list which you
referenced.
Create operations in the reference operation set or reference rate
routing.
Also, maintain sub-operations in the reference operation set
or
first, reference the operation set, then unlock the reference and
create sub-operations for the operations.

- You cannot create sub-operations for a referenced operation. ?The SAP error message CP513 ("You cannot create sub-operations for a referenced operation") typically occurs in the context of production planning and control, particularly when working with operations in a routing or production order. This error indicates that you are trying to create sub-operations for an operation that is already referenced or linked to another operation, which is not allowed in SAP.
Cause:
- Referenced Operation: The operation you are trying to add sub-operations to is already defined as a referenced operation. In SAP, a referenced operation is one that is linked to another operation, and it cannot have sub-operations created under it.
- Routing Structure: The structure of the routing may not allow for sub-operations under certain conditions, especially if the operation is part of a standard sequence or is being used in multiple routings.
- Configuration Settings: There may be specific configuration settings in your SAP system that restrict the creation of sub-operations for certain types of operations.
Solution:
- Check Operation Type: Verify the type of operation you are trying to modify. If it is a referenced operation, you will need to create a new operation instead of trying to add sub-operations.
- Modify Routing: If you need to add sub-operations, consider modifying the routing structure. You may need to create a new operation that is not referenced and then add sub-operations to that.
- Review Dependencies: Check if the operation is being used in other routings or production orders. If it is, you may need to adjust those references before making changes.
